3 hours. Applications of psychological processes and concepts to the American legal system. Among the topics covered are the socialization of legal attitudes, opinions about the purposes of the criminal justice system and persons, the concept of "dangerousness", the nature of jury decision-making, and the rights of prisoners, patients, and children. May be taken for honors.
